> IMO all other upload job of the same project should be retried too
> automatically instead  manually kick every job.

I would not mind if the uploads are done with some delay in between in the 
situation you described. Imagine a situation when a bigger project can't accept 
uploads for some time (say up to several days) for whatever reason 
(maintenance, HW failure, ....). In the meantime hosts can accumulate 100s of 
completed results, and while BOINC will only try to upload so many files 
simultaneously, thousands of hosts trying to upload 100s of results in a very 
short timespan after the upload server comes online again can overwhelm the 
server.
